1. Cost of Accommodation in France
Accommodation is based on two factors, private housing, and student hostels. The living cost in Paris for students regarding accommodation is higher than in other provinces.
Here is an overview of the costs:
Area Of Stay
|
Cost Per Month
|
Nantes
|
250 EUR- 550 EUR (20,911 INR- 46,005 INR)
|
Lyon
|
- Campus stay- 200 EUR/400 EUR (16,729 INR- 33,458 INR)
- Private housing- 400 EUR/550 EUR (33,458 INR- 46,005 INR)
|
Bordeaux
|
- Campus stay- 157 EUR- 300 EUR (13,131 INR- 25,088 INR)
- Studio Apartment- 400 EUR (33,458 INR)
|
Paris
|
- Studio apartment- 300 EUR- 500 EUR (25,088 INR- 41,816 INR)
- 1 bedroom apartment- 800 EUR- 1200 EUR (66,906 INR- 1,00, 360 INR)
|
Montpellier
|
335 EUR- 522 EUR (including VAT) (28,010 INR- 43,645 INR)
|
Grenoble
|
200 EUR- 500 EUR (16,729 INR- 41,816 INR)
|
2. Cost of Transportation in France
Transport is another popular expense that needs to be considered when planning the cost of living in France for international students. International students are suggested to travel in local transports such as trains or undertake bike travel to save on the cost.
Here is an overview of the costs:
Area Of Study
|
Cost Per Month
|
Nantes
|
50 EUR (41,82 INR)
|
Lyon
|
- Rhone Express Tram (between Saint- Exupery airport and Lyon city center)- 15 EUR (Single ticket) (1,254 INR)
- Public transport (buses/metros)- 10 ticket book- 13.20 EUR/ monthly (1,104 INR) (travel card- 32. 50 (2,718 INR)
|
Grenoble
|
- ‘TAG’ transportation service- 10 EUR- 60 EUR (836 INR- 5,018 INR)
- Bike Rental- 10 EUR- 25 EUR (836 INR- 2,090 INR)
|
Bordeaux
|
- Monthly travel pass- 17 EUR (1,421 INR)
- Single ticket (10 journeys)- 11 EUR (919 INR)
|
Paris
|
- Yearly Pass- 333.50 EUR (27,906 INR)
- Taxi (1 hour) - 40 EUR (3,347 INR)
|

4. Cost of Health Insurance in France
Especially for international students, health insurance is mandatory. While most of it is covered by the government, international students will have to pay for an annual or one-time cost as needed.
Here is an overview of the costs:
Area Of Study
|
Costs One-Time/Annum
|
Nantes
|
350 EUR/per annum (health, housing & civil liability) ( 29,269 INR)
|
Lyon
|
50 EUR/one-time cost (4,181 INR)
|
Grenoble
|
- Home Insurance- 40 EUR-100 EUR. per annum (3,347 INR- 8,362 INR)
- Healthcare- Visit general practitioner- 25 EUR (2,090 INR)
|
Bordeaux
|
200 EUR/year (16,725 INR)
|
Paris
|
- Healthcare cover (additional)- 6 EUR- 50 EUR/month ( 4,181 INR)
- Social security- 200 EUR
|
Montpellier
|
- Social security- 92 (CVEC) (7,693 INR)
- Civil liability Insurance- 30 EUR (2,508 INR)
|
